Quiet noisy rear braking and get smooth, even stops with the Wagner QuickStop ZD588 Ceramic Rear Disc Brake Pad Set. It installs as a direct-fit replacement on the 1993-1997 INFINITI J30 [All], 1994-2006 INFINITI Q45 [All], 1996-1997 TOYOTA CELICA [All], and 2003-2004 INFINITI M45 [All], servicing the rear axle.
- Zero-copper ceramic friction: Wagner OE25 zero-copper ceramic formulation is engineered for consistent, even braking throughout the life of the pad.
- Quiet, low-dust daily driving: ceramic friction runs cleaner and quieter than conventional semi-metallic pads during everyday street driving, with a smooth, consistent pedal feel.
- Noise control: a 100% post-cure process plus application-specific design help reduce noise-causing vibration.
- What's included: a mechanical pad wear sensor and pad shims are included; premium stainless-steel hardware and OE-style lubricant are included in most applications; abutment clips are not included.
Built with an OE fit-and-form design, the set features slotted friction surfaces and chamfered edges. Country of origin: United States. Brake pads wear together, so replacing both rear wheels as a matched set is recommended for even, balanced braking.
